Keeping the users in mind, Elegant MicroWeb has released a new version of ElegantJ Charts, a Java Beans Charts and Gauges library for visualization of data. The new ElegantJ Charts is a collection of charts with features such as 3-D presentation, seamless data handling from different data sources, XML interoperability, N-level Drill-Down and many more.

Programmers have choice to integrate ElegantJ Charts in their application through a comprehensive API, using chart components in their favorite Java IDE, or use ElegantJ Charts Designer for visual configuration with help of hundreds of ready?to?use XML templates. New ElegantJ Charts contains following key features.
Over 50 different types of charts
Three-dimensional view with transparency and depth control
N-level Drill-Down in charts for visual mining
Tooltips and notes for graphs
Comprehensive set of properties and events to configure visual presentations, interactive actions, and data binding
XML template support for integration and interoperability
Graph designer toolkit for visual customization with hundreds of ready-to-use templates
Efficient data binding for varied enterprise data sources
Works with almost all Java architectures
